Standard methods of stopping the compressor through the control panel

Most modern models, such as series LG DoorCooling+ or LG InstaView, do not have a physical shutdown button on the case. The control is completely digital. In order to stop cooling without unplugging the plug, you must use the touch panel. Typically, this requires holding a certain combination of buttons for 3-5 seconds.

For example, on many models, to activate the “Vacation” mode or a complete stop, you need to simultaneously press the Freezer and Fridgebuttons. In other modifications, there is a separate button Power or On/Off, which puts the unit into standby mode. In this case, the display may go out, but the voltage on the control board will remain. This is a standard method that allows the system to conduct self-diagnosis before going to bed.

It is important to understand that even after pressing the stop button, the ventilation inside the chambers can continue to work for several minutes. This is necessary to equalize the temperature and prevent the formation of condensation on electronic components. If you press a button and the compressor does not stop after 10-15 minutes, there may be a protection program or delay timer left in the system.

Vacation Mode and its impact on system operation

One ​​of the most useful functions for those who leave home for a long time is the Vacation Mode. By activating it, you do not completely turn off the LG refrigerator, but switch it to economy mode. In this state, the freezer continues to freeze food, maintaining a temperature of about -15...-18°C, while the refrigerator compartment goes into standby mode or maintains a minimum temperature (+15°C) to prevent mold.

This mode is ideal if you are going away for a month or two and want to leave supplies in the freezer, but do not want to keep a refrigerator full of food that could spoil. The compressor turns on extremely rarely in this mode, which significantly saves energy. To activate, you usually just need to press the button Vacation or select the appropriate item in the settings menu.

It is worth noting that in the "Vacation" mode the system can periodically turn on the fans to ventilate the internal chamber. This is normal. If you plan to be away for longer than two months, manufacturers still recommend completely defrosting and unplugging the unit, leaving the doors ajar.

  • ❄️ Freezer preservation: low temperatures in the freezer are maintained as normal.
  • 🌡️ The temperature in the refrigerator compartment: rises to +15°C, which prevents musty smell, but does not allow storing fresh food.
  • 🔋 Energy consumption: reduces to minimum values, since the compressor practically does not work.

In some older models without a display, the holiday mode may activated by long-pressing the temperature adjustment button. Always check the instructions for the specific model LG GA-B or LG GC-B, since the logic of the interfaces may differ.

Complete blackout: rules for safe shutdown

The most radical and reliable way to stop any refrigerator is to physically break the electrical circuit. However, there are some nuances here too. You can simply unplug the cord from the outlet, but you need to do it correctly so as not to damage electrical diagram the compressor. Before removing the plug, it is advisable to first stop the compressor through the control panel, if possible.

Why is this important? The compressor operates under high pressure. A sudden loss of power during the active phase of refrigerant compression puts stress on the mechanical parts of the engine and can shorten its service life. Although modern inverter models LG Linear Cooling have protection, a smooth stop is preferable.

If there is no access to the control panel or it does not respond, wait until you hear the characteristic hum of the compressor and it goes silent (the cycle is over). Only then remove the plug. Also, you should absolutely not pull on the cord itself; only hold it by the body of the plug. Damage to the internal conductors of the wire is a common cause of fires and malfunctions.

⚠️ Attention: After a complete blackout, the refrigerator should be reconnected to the network no earlier than 10–15 minutes later. The oil in the compressor needs time to drain into the crankcase, otherwise water hammer is possible.

If the outlet is in a hard-to-reach place and you plan to turn off the refrigerator often, it makes sense to install a separate switch on the wall or use a surge protector with a button. This will save you from having to crawl under the table or move a heavy unit every time.

Technical shutdown for defrosting and cleaning

Although many LG models are equipped with a system No Frostthat automatically removes moisture, periodic defrosting is still required. It is needed for washing interior shelves, removing odors and cleaning drainage holes. In this case, the refrigerator is forcibly turned off.

The process of preparing for washing is as follows:

1. Turn off the power (through the outlet or button).

2. Unload all products.

3. Open the chamber doors to allow air to enter.

4. Leave the unit for at least 2–4 hours (preferably overnight).

During defrosting, a significant amount of water may leak out of the drainage hole. Prepare rags or a shallow tray in advance. Do not use hair dryers or heating devices to speed up the thawing of ice - a sudden temperature change can damage the plastic and evaporator tubes.

After washing and drying all surfaces, turn on the refrigerator to the network. It is better to load food in small portions over several hours, so as not to put a large load on the compressor that has just started.

Locking the control panel (Child lock)

Often users confuse completely turning off the refrigerator with locking the control panel. If the lock icon is lit on the display Lock and the buttons do not respond to pressing, this does not mean that the refrigerator is turned off. On the contrary, it works in normal mode, but is blocked from accidental changes to the settings.

To unlock the panel, you usually need to find a button with a picture of a lock or an inscription Lock. It must be held for 3–5 seconds until a characteristic sound signal is heard. On some models without a separate lock button, this function is activated by simultaneously pressing the temperature change buttons.

What to do if the panel does not unlock?

If holding the button does not help, try unplugging the refrigerator for 1 minute. This will reset the electronic module and remove the software lock. If the problem persists, the sensor may be defective.]

Locking is a useful feature if there are small children in the house who like to press buttons. However, remember that in this mode the refrigerator continues to consume electricity and cools the food. A complete shutdown does not occur.

Diagnostics and service stop modes

In some cases, the refrigerator can be stopped by the system automatically due to a detected malfunction. If you see flashing lights or error codes (for example Er FF, Er SF), this is a signal that electronic module has decided to stop the compressor to avoid serious damage.

Function Smart Diagnosis allows the master to connect to the system and, among other things, force testing or stopping individual nodes. It is not recommended for the average user to enter the service menus on their own, as this can throw off the factory calibrations of the sensors.

Frequent spontaneous shutdowns may indicate overheating of the compressor, problems with the thermostat, or power surges in the network. In such cases, operating the equipment without finding out the reasons is dangerous.

Frequently asked questions (FAQ)

Is it possible to turn off an LG refrigerator at night to save money?

It is strictly not recommended to do this regularly. The compressor is designed for continuous operation with periodic stops by thermostat. Daily cycles of complete defrosting and freezing will lead to rapid wear of the engine, food spoilage and increased electricity bills (since more energy is spent on cooling again than on maintaining the temperature).

What does the flashing indicator mean after turning off?

This could be an indication of defrosting or a signal that the temperature inside the chambers has risen above normal. If you have just turned off your refrigerator, flashing may indicate a system shutdown or an error. Try turning the unit on and off again after 10 minutes.

How to turn off the sound when opening the door?

Usually, you need to hold the button Lock or Alarm for 3 seconds. In some models, the sound signal function can be disabled through the settings menu Settings → Sound. If the sound is annoying, but you can’t turn it off, check whether the doors are tightly closed.

Is it safe to use an extension cord for a refrigerator?

You can use an extension cord only as a last resort and only if it is designed for high power (at least 2-3 kW) and is grounded. Constant use of cheap extension cords can lead to contact heating and fire. It is better to install an additional socket closer to the installation location of the refrigerator.
